/**
 * Reader for configuration bound to {@link JavaInfo}.
 * 
 * @author scheglov_ke
 * @coverage swing.AMS
 */
public final class ConfigurationReader {
    private static final Object KEY_GROUPS = ConfigurationReader.class.getName() + ".KEY_GROUPS";

    /**
     * @return the {@link JavaInfo} of AMS component, may be <code>null</code>.
     */
    public static JavaInfo getJavaInfoAMS(List<ObjectInfo> objects) {
        if (objects.size() == 1 && objects.get(0) instanceof JavaInfo) {
            final JavaInfo javaInfo = (JavaInfo) objects.get(0);
            Class<?> componentClass = javaInfo.getDescription().getComponentClass();
            if (componentClass != null && componentClass.getName().startsWith("ams.zpointcs.")) {
                return javaInfo;
            }
        }
        return null;
    }

    /**
     * @return {@link PropertyGroup}-s specific for {@link IJavaProject} of {@link JavaInfo} or
     *         global.
     */
    @SuppressWarnings("unchecked")
    public static List<PropertyGroup> getPropertyGroups(JavaInfo javaInfo) throws Exception {
        List<PropertyGroup> groups = (List<PropertyGroup>) javaInfo.getRoot().getArbitraryValue(KEY_GROUPS);
        if (groups == null) {
            groups = createPropertyGroups(javaInfo);
            javaInfo.getRoot().putArbitraryValue(KEY_GROUPS, groups);
        }
        return groups;
    }

    private static List<PropertyGroup> createPropertyGroups(JavaInfo javaInfo) throws Exception {
        String resourcePath = "wbp-meta/AMS.property-tweaks.xml";
        // try to find configuration in ClassLoader
        {
            Enumeration<URL> resources = JavaInfoUtils.getClassLoader(javaInfo).getResources(resourcePath);
            while (resources.hasMoreElements()) {
                URL url = resources.nextElement();
                InputStream input = url.openStream();
                return parsePropertyGroups(input);
            }
        }
        // use configuration from Bundle
        InputStream input = Activator.getFile(resourcePath);
        return parsePropertyGroups(input);
    }

    private static List<PropertyGroup> parsePropertyGroups(InputStream input) throws Exception {
        final List<PropertyGroup> groups = Lists.newArrayList();
        // prepare Digester
        Digester digester;
        {
            digester = new Digester();
            digester.setLogger(new NoOpLog());
            // groups/group
            {
                String pattern = "groups/group";
                digester.addRule(pattern, new Rule() {
                    @Override
                    public void begin(String namespace, String element, Attributes attributes) throws Exception {
                        // prepare required name
                        String name = attributes.getValue("name");
                        Assert.isNotNull(name, Messages.ConfigurationReader_errGroup_noNameAttribute);
                        // prepare optional description
                        String description = attributes.getValue("description");
                        Assert.isNotNull(name, Messages.ConfigurationReader_errGroup_noDescriptionAttribute);
                        // prepare optional category
                        PropertyCategory category = null;
                        {
                            String categoryString = attributes.getValue("category");
                            if (categoryString != null) {
                                category = PropertyCategory.get(categoryString, null);
                            }
                        }
                        // add group
                        PropertyGroup group = new PropertyGroup(name, description, category);
                        digester.push(group);
                        groups.add(group);
                    }

                    @Override
                    public void end(String namespace, String name) throws Exception {
                        digester.pop();
                        super.end(namespace, name);
                    }
                });
            }
            // groups/group/property
            {
                String pattern = "groups/group/property";
                digester.addRule(pattern, new Rule() {
                    @Override
                    public void begin(String namespace, String name, Attributes attributes) throws Exception {
                        // prepare required name
                        String propertyName = attributes.getValue("name");
                        Assert.isNotNull(propertyName, Messages.ConfigurationReader_errProperty_noNameAttribute);
                        // prepare optional category
                        PropertyCategory category = null;
                        {
                            String categoryString = attributes.getValue("category");
                            if (categoryString != null) {
                                category = PropertyCategory.get(categoryString, null);
                            }
                        }
                        // add property
                        PropertyGroup group = (PropertyGroup) digester.peek();
                        group.addProperty(new PropertyConfiguration(propertyName, category));
                    }
                });
            }
            // groups/group/other-properties
            {
                String pattern = "groups/group/other-properties";
                digester.addRule(pattern, new Rule() {
                    @Override
                    public void begin(String namespace, String name, Attributes attributes) throws Exception {
                        PropertyGroup group = (PropertyGroup) digester.peek();
                        group.addProperty(new PropertyConfiguration(null, null));
                    }
                });
            }
        }
        // read XML
        try {
            digester.push(groups);
            digester.parse(input);
        } finally {
            IOUtils.closeQuietly(input);
        }
        // done
        return groups;
    }
}
